China Banking Regulatory Commission China Banking Regulatory Commission (CBRC)(CBRC)
Basel III - Already Implemented Staggered Implementation (2019) (12% Average)
Regulatory Agencies Centralized
New Risk Management Metrics: Risk Adjusted-ROE
NPL’s now at 1-2% Capital @ 12%PLL > 200%

U.S. Regulatory ReformU.S. Regulatory Reform
Dodd-Frank Bill: Objectives*
An Act: (1) to promote the financial stability of the United States by improving accountability and
transparency in the financial system; (2) to end "too big to fail", (3) to protect the American taxpayer by ending bailouts, (4) to protect consumers from abusive financial services
practices, and for other purposes.
*Senator Christopher Dodd (D-Conn) & Representative Barney Frank (D-Mass)
